Porch Concrete Sealing in Kitsap County, WA
Porch concrete sealing services involve applying a protective coating to outdoor concrete surfaces such as porches, patios, and walkways. This process helps prevent damage caused by moisture, freeze-thaw cycles, and staining from spills or dirt. Property owners typically request this service to extend the lifespan of their concrete, maintain its appearance, and reduce the need for repairs or replacements over time. Sealing can be especially beneficial in areas prone to heavy foot traffic or exposure to the elements, ensuring the surface remains durable and visually appealing.
Before requesting porch concrete sealing, property owners often want to understand the condition of their existing concrete, including any cracks or surface deterioration that may need attention beforehand. It’s also helpful to know the type of sealer used, its suitability for the specific surface, and how often reapplication might be necessary to maintain optimal protection. Proper preparation and choosing the right sealing product can make a significant difference in the longevity and appearance of the concrete, making it a valuable step in maintaining outdoor living spaces.

Porch Concrete Sealing Questions
What surfaces can be sealed with concrete sealing? Concrete sealing is suitable for driveways, patios, walkways, and other concrete surfaces around a property.
How does sealing protect concrete surfaces? Sealing helps prevent water penetration, reduces staining, and minimizes surface damage from weather and wear.
When should concrete sealing be applied? Sealing is typically done after concrete has fully cured and cleaned to maintain its appearance and durability.
Are there different types of concrete sealers? Yes, options include penetrating sealers and surface sealers, each offering different levels of protection and finish options.
